比特币钱包密码哈希值的详细解析与安全策略

      时间:2025-10-31 11:56:28

      主页 > 数字圈 >

        比特币钱包是使用比特币进行交易和存储的重要工具,而钱包密码则是保护这些资产的第一道防线。在比特币生态中,密码的安全性至关重要,因此理解比特币钱包密码的哈希值及其相关机制,将帮助用户更好地保护自己的数字资产。本文将对比特币钱包密码哈希值的概念、工作原理、安全策略等做详细的探讨。

        1. 比特币钱包与密码的基本概念

        在进入比特币钱包密码哈希值的详细讨论之前,让我们首先理清比特币钱包和钱包密码的基本概念。比特币钱包是存储比特币地址及相关私钥的软件,它的主要功能包括接收和发送比特币交易。每个钱包都可以创建多个地址,每个地址都与一个公钥和一个私钥相关联。

        钱包密码是用户为保护其钱包中的私钥而设置的密码。当用户输入正确密码时,钱包便会解锁并允许进行交易或查看余额。而不正确的密码则会阻止未授权的访问,保护用户的资产不被盗用。

        2. 哈希值的基本概念与原理

        比特币钱包密码哈希值的详细解析与安全策略

        哈希值是经过哈希函数处理后,产生的一串固定长度的字符。在密码保护中,哈希函数的目的在于将任意长度的输入(如钱包密码)映射成固定长度的输出。比特币钱包系统广泛使用SHA-256和RIPEMD-160等哈希算法,以确保密码存储的安全和效率。

        哈希函数的关键特性包括:第一,哈希运算是单向的,意味着从输出中无法反推输入;第二,微小的输入变化将导致哈希值的显著变化;第三,对于同样的输入,总是输出相同的哈希值。为了提升安全性,通常在生成哈希值时还会加入“盐”(salt),即一个随机生成的数值,优先处理后再进行哈希运算。

        3. 比特币钱包密码哈希值的生成过程

        生成比特币钱包密码哈希值的过程包括几个关键步骤:

        首先,用户创建一个密码并输入系统。在比特币钱包中,该密码随后与一个随机“盐”值组合在一起,然后通过哈希算法进行计算。生成的哈希值是一个无法轻易反向推导出原始密码的输出,这是保护密码的核心所在。接下来,该哈希值和盐将被存储在钱包的数据库中。

        当用户再次尝试登录时,输入的密码将同样经过相同盐值与哈希算法的处理,与已存储的哈希值进行比较。如果生成的哈希值相等,则表示输入的密码正确,用户成功登录;否则,拒绝访问。

        4. 用于保护钱包密码的安全策略

        比特币钱包密码哈希值的详细解析与安全策略

        在比特币钱包的使用中,除了了解哈希值的原理外,采取有效的安全措施以保护密码同样重要。以下是一些基本的安全策略:

        1. **选择强密码**:密码的复杂性直接影响哈希值的安全性。使用包含字母、数字及特殊符号的长密码可以有效提高安全性。同时,避免使用与个人生活相关的信息,如生日或姓名,这些信息容易被猜测。

        2. **定期更换密码**:定期更新密码可以降低密码泄漏带来的风险。用户在修改密码时,需确保哈希过程也是全新生成的,正确使用新的盐值。

        3. **启用双重验证**:许多比特币钱包提供启用双重认证的选项,增加了额外的一道安全防线。即使密码泄漏,用户也需要通过其他方式验证身份才能交易。

        4. **备份与恢复**:确保对钱包及其相关的私钥进行定期备份。备份保存在安全的地方,以便在设备丢失或损坏时,能够快速恢复访问。

        5. **注意网络安全**:使用比特币钱包时,应选择安全的网络环境,避免在公共Wi-Fi下进行交易。同时,定期检查电脑和手机的安全状态,确保没有恶意软件的影响。

        5. 常见问题解答

        在探索比特币钱包密码哈希值的过程中,用户可能会有一些常见问题。以下是对这些问题的详细解答。

        比特币钱包密码被破解的风险有多大?

        比特币钱包密码被破解的风险可以从多方面来理解,包括密码的复杂性、攻击者的技术能力及资源、网络环境等。首先,密码本身的复杂性是关键因素。如果用户选择简单的、常用的密码,如“123456”或“password”,破解的可能性极高。基于字典攻击的方式,攻击者可以利用专业工具迅速尝试大量组合,找到正确的密码。相反,强密码,即使经过多次尝试,破解所需的时间和资源也将成倍增加。

        其次,攻击者利用的手法各式各样,包括暴力破解、钓鱼攻击和冷钱包劫持等。如果用户在不安全的环境下输入密码,即便密码复杂,仍面临泄露风险。因此,用户在选择钱包及安全策略时,应当考虑安全性和防护措施,保护个人财产的安全。

        最后,用户也应了解软件的安全性,选择有良好声誉的比特币钱包,并定期保持更新,确保软件修复已知漏洞,保护用户的安全。

        如何安全存储和管理比特币钱包密码?

        安全存储和管理比特币钱包密码是保护数字资产的重要环节。用户可以通过以下几种方式安全地存储和管理密码:

        1. **密码管理工具**:使用安全性高的密码管理工具,加密存储所有密码,并保持定期更新。密码管理工具能帮助用户生成复杂密码,避免在多个平台使用相同密码带来的安全隐患。

        2. **物理记录**:将密码写下来并以安全的方式存放,例如一个保险箱中。用这种方式可以避免电子设备的泄漏风险,但需要注意安全存放以及避免被他人获取。

        3. **备份与恢复**:将钱包及相关信息备份在外部设备或云存储中,确保在密码丢失或设备损坏时,能够进行快速恢复,而不影响用户的资产。

        4. **定期审查**:定期检查与更新存储方式和管理工具,确保它们始终保持最新状态,并了解可能存在的安全风险以及时应对。

        如果我的比特币钱包密码丢失,该如何应对?

        比特币钱包一旦丢失密码,将面临无法访问 wallet 的风险。以下是用户可以尝试的有效措施:

        1. **找回助记词**:如果在创建钱包时保存了助记词(通常是12-24个单词),可以利用这些助记词恢复钱包。输入助记词时,确保重置的环境无干扰,并正对互联网上的安全性进行评估。

        2. **尝试密码提示**:一些钱包软件允许用户设置密码提示。若能记起与密码相关的提示,可能会有效帮助用户找回密码。

        3. **暴力破解**:对于相对简单的密码,可以考虑使用暴力破解工具,但需小心使用,确保行动合法并选择可信的工具。暴力破解需要大量计算能力和时间,最好在必须的情况下为之。

        4. **联系技术支持**:如果尝试所有方法仍旧无法访问钱包,可以尝试联系钱包服务的客户支持。虽然大多数钱包不提供重置密码的服务,但部分钱包支持可能会给出一些指导或建议。

        5. **接受损失**:如果所有方法均无法奏效,那么可能需要接受损失。保持专注于未来,学习经验,养成更好的安全习惯和风险意识,避免其重演。

        综上所述,了解比特币钱包密码哈希值的意义以及如何确保其安全性,对保护数字资产至关重要。希望用户在挖掘比特币的世界中,能够利用这些知识更好地管理自己的钱包和密码,并保持财产的安全。